"I have been using Zilla walnut shell bedding for a while now, and it is still the go-to favorite substrate for my uromastyx. He loves burrowing and digging in this, so I guess I can safely say he is in love with it! I'm really glad this is not as dusty as sand. Oh and it really does produce even heat, which is important to uros. All around, great bedding."

"We have used sand and alfalfa pellets before trying this. Everything else just smelled bad within a few days (alfalfa pellets smell like a barn from day one!) even with daily cleaning. The crushed walnut shells are easy to clean, don't smell, and our beardie took to it very quickly. I won't switch back to sand or alfalfa EVER."
